An Audio Mastering Engineer is responsible for the final stage of audio production, ensuring a polished and professional sound. They apply equalization, compression, stereo enhancement, and other processing techniques to balance the mix and optimize it for various playback systems. Mastering also involves sequencing tracks for albums, adjusting volume levels for consistency, and preparing the final audio files for distribution. The goal is to enhance clarity, depth, and overall impact while maintaining the artistic intent of the music.
To thrive as an Audio Mastering Engineer, you need advanced knowledge in audio engineering, critical listening, signal processing, and an in-depth understanding of acoustics, usually acquired through relevant degrees or significant industry experience. Mastery of digital audio workstations (DAWs), specialized mastering software, and familiarity with hardware like compressors and equalizers are essential; industry certifications can be beneficial but are not always mandatory. A keen attention to detail, strong communication skills, and the ability to collaborate closely with artists and producers are key soft skills for this role. These competencies ensure high-quality, industry-standard audio output and successful client collaboration in a competitive music and sound production environment.
Audio Mastering Engineers often encounter challenges such as managing a diverse range of audio material, meeting tight deadlines, and balancing the creative vision of artists with industry loudness and quality standards. They must quickly adapt to different genres, client preferences, and technical requirements, sometimes working with less-than-ideal mix quality. Additionally, staying current with rapidly evolving technologies and audio formats can be demanding. These challenges make adaptability, continuous learning, and strong client communication critical to success in this field.
